THE GLORY OF GOD

Isaiah 40:1-5
Devotional: “The glory of the LORD shall be revealed, And all flesh shall see it together; For the mouth of the LORD has spoken." (V. 5)


    God always want to demonstrate His glory in the life of His children. The glory of the Lord is the beauty of the Lord. If the glory of God will therefore be demonstrated in our lives, it has to be through our work. This is when we step out to carry out our businesses in obedience to the Lord.

The scripture we read today says, the glory of the Lord shall be revealed. The word reveal means, shall be seen or shown. God want to show His glory through us, but it must be through something we are doing. Don’t let anything stop you. The truth is that idleness will bring glory to the devil. He will always find a way to manifest through human idleness. That is why they say an idle hand is the devil’s workshop. God told Israelites what to do for His glory, it’s a work (Isaiah 40:3-5).

Friend in the school or office, God want you to work diligently by His instructions and be the best (Proverbs 22:29). That is, everybody will see the glory of God through your life. Take initiative to make a positive change. Take responsibility to wait on the Lord for solution. Use your gift and special abilities. Advance the course of event in that office. Then the glory of God will be revealed through what you do. Please know from today that true work is a place of God’s glory. Idleness brings glory to the devil. All the killings in our nation is because we allow the devil. It is time to allow God. Peace

PRAYER: Lord, make my life a demonstration of your glory
